UAE AIP fuel requirement...

The UAE equivalent of the AIP (I'll get the exact reference shortly) says to plan for at least 20 mins holding (not included in the OFP) so despite EK 'policy' it would be in contradiction on the advice given by the GCAA.

I stand to be corrected.

At the end of the day we 'the pilots' make the decision. The policy and attitudes will change however under a weight of subsequent ASRs but we must be clear about our fuel state and apply the ICAO rules; if you think you will land below final reserve call a Pan, if you know call a Mayday, if no EAT divert and in all cases submit the ASRs. Use the rules, play by them and they can't do anything but change the policy when it costs them both in terms of money and reputation.
